Safety and Security Improvements
Landscape lighting is key for making your home safe and secure. Good lighting helps everyone see where they are going and keeps your property safe from intruders.
Navigational Safety
Pathway and step lighting is crucial. It prevents trips and falls when it's dark. Driveway lighting guides cars safely to garages. It lights up edges and obstacles. This kind of lighting makes walking and driving safe at night. It also makes guests feel welcome and safe as they walk to your door. Well-lit stairs are less likely to cause accidents. They help everyone see each step clearly.
Security Enhancements
Bright lights keep thieves away. They prefer dark places where they can hide. Lighting up your yard removes these hiding spots. It makes your home a bad target for break-ins. Motion-sensor lights add extra security. They turn on when they sense movement. This startles intruders and can stop them from coming closer. These lights also alert you about any activity outside. This way, you can feel safe in your home at night. Well-planned lighting is a powerful tool to keep your property secure.

Energy Efficiency and Sustainable Options
Landscape lighting today isn't just about beauty and function. It's also about being smart with energy and choosing sustainable options.
LED Technology
LED lights have changed outdoor lighting. They use less power and last longer than old bulbs. This means they save money over time. LED lights also give strong light without using much electricity. This makes them good for the planet and your wallet.
Benefits of LED landscape lights:
Lower Energy Use: LEDs use up to 80% less energy than old bulbs. This means big savings on power bills.
Long Life: LEDs can last for years without needing a change. This cuts waste and maintenance costs.
Better Quality Light: LED lights come in many colors and are very clear. They make your outdoor areas look great.
Less Heat: Unlike other bulbs, LEDs don't get very hot. This makes them safer around plants and fabrics.
Solar Lighting Solutions
Solar lights use the sun's power, so they don't need wires or plugs. This makes them easy to put anywhere in your yard. They charge during the day and light up at night without using your home's electricity.
Advantages of Solar Lights:
Energy Conservation: Solar lights use renewable energy. This cuts down on fossil fuel use and helps the planet.
Ease of Installation: Since they don't need wires, solar lights are simple to install. You can move them around to change your space as you like.
Low Maintenance: Solar lights have a few parts that break. They keep running without much work from you.
Cost Savings: After buying solar lights, there are no ongoing costs. They use free energy from the sun.
Both LED and solar lights help make your outdoor areas beautiful in a smart, sustainable way. They work well together, using the latest technology to light your home without wasting resources. This smart approach to lighting matches the need for both beauty and responsibility in today's world.
